Transaction 2148d100888f49f99d7f01fdd06cc993b7f4b26e01a91659cf0c73f86a4ece24
2 Input
1 Outputs
- 2148d100888f49f99d7f01fdd06cc993b7f4b26e01a91659cf0c73f86a4ece24:0
value 58091320
address 3AzzzTwrKE3asbyMY7MTJFunUuNiqGyidB